Use of SWIFT Code Samsung Electro Mechanics Co Ltd South Korea (KR)


Samsung Electro Mechanics Co Ltd SWIFT Codes are used when transferring money between banks, particularly for international wire transfers, and also for the exchange of other messages between banks. The codes can sometimes be found on account statements. To do Overseas funds transfer the SWIFT Code Samsung Electro Mechanics Co Ltd is required.
